WebArchitect today tend to depreciate themselves,to regard themselve as no more than just … Web3. Unité d’habitation (1952), Le Corbusier Marseille, France. At a time in which the need for housing was at an unprecedented high, Unité d’habitation, completed in 1952, took Le Corbusier’s famed words – a house is a “machine for living in” – and applied it at scale.

Web18 dec. 2024 · Neo-modernism, as a philosophical and an architectural current, evolved as a critical response to postmodernism. The postmodern movement described by Agnes Heller as “neither conservative, nor revolutionary, nor progressive”. Instead of “excessive pluralism”, postodernism promoted a return to formal orderliness and designing by rules.
